160129-N-YD641-045 YOKOSUKA, Japan (Jan. 29, 2016) Hull Technician 3rd Class Jacole Lee, from Lakeland, Fla., welds a joint in a metal bar in the welding shop aboard the U.S. Navy's only forward-deployed aircraft carrier USS Ronald Reagan (CVN 76). The Machinery Shop performs the various repair and refitting work, such as fabricating and repairing parts needed to maintain the ship. Ronald Reagan provides a combat-ready force that protects and defends the collective maritime interests of its allies and partners in the Indo-Asia-Pacific region.
